“…Thus, the genetic examination is directly related to the expressed characteristics rather than random DNA fragments in the genome 5-7 . Zhou et al 8 determined the genetic relatedness among 168 mangoes (Mangifera indica L.) germplasm resources using this technique. From 337 DNA bands created by 45 SCoT primers, 34 seedling germplasm resources could be identified as potential parents or sister lines.…”
